Upon successful completion of the classroom work, the road test, and the 45 hour driving log, students will be eligible to get the TDL-180 and Arlington County will send them a date for their licensing ceremony where they will pick up their actual driver’s license. Students must take and pass a final road test. Students must have a 45 hour driving log completed, 15 hours of which must have been after sunset. People under the age of 19 years will have to pass a state-approved Driver’s Education course and pass a behind-the-wheel course as well.įor our school Driver’s Education course, there is a mandatory parent meeting in order for students to be able to participate in the behind-the-wheel part of the class. Students will have to hold the learner’s permit for a minimum of 9 months before becoming eligible for a temporary driver’s license (TDL-180).
